Output 50a31a665e8ab94e09c645afe20e021f928c368153fb525b3ffc3c92e6065e64:20

value
8267853
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da706499b279ec912b910862143cfd82005dc8b5 OP_EQUAL
address
3Mc1sZd4k5Mzkd2UewkA9TZtpfpAPLQiUX
transaction
50a31a665e8ab94e09c645afe20e021f928c368153fb525b3ffc3c92e6065e64
spent
true